NF EN ISO 14118
Safety of machinery - Prevention of unexpected start-up
ISO 14118:2017 specifies requirements for designed-in means aimed at preventing unexpected machine start-up (see 3.2) to allow safe human interventions in danger zones (see Annex A).ISO 14118:2017 applies to unexpected start-up from all types of energy source, i.e.:- power supply, e.g. electrical, hydraulic, pneumatic;- stored energy due to, e.g. gravity, compressed springs;- external influences, e.g. from wind.ISO 14118:2017 does not specify performance levels or safety integrity levels for safety-related parts of control systems. While available means to prevent unexpected start-up are identified, this document does not specify the means for the prevention of unexpected machine start-up for specific machines.NOTE A type-C standard can define the required means for the prevention of harm arising from unexpected start-up. Otherwise, the requirements for a specific machine need to be determined by risk assessment outside the scope of this document.

Le présent document fait partie d'une série de normes "horizontales" de type B1 (traitant d'un aspect de sécurité pour une large gamme de machines). Il donne des éléments aux concepteurs de machines, aux rédacteurs de normes de type C, etc., pour assurer une présomption de conformité par rapport aux exigences essentielles relatives à la consignation des Directives "Machine" 98/37/CE et 2006/42/CE. Il complète la norme NF EN ISO 13850 traitant de l'arrêt d'urgence.
